Re: Music man 150uf /50v caps
ANtique electronics supply stocks a 220 uf @50 volt for all of 50 cents!
Since those filters do the bias and solid state 16 volt section the up rated uf values will work great and not effect the amps tone!

Re: Music man 150uf /50v caps
This amp has 700 volts in there so be sure to turn the main power off and to turn the standby switch on to drain the power supply out for 30 seconds before you dive in!
